Surrey | Surrey is a city located in the province of British Columbia, Canada. | Source |
Child support | Child support refers to financial contributions made by a non-custodial parent to assist with the costs of raising their child. | Source |
Family law | Family law is a branch of law that deals with family-related issues and domestic relations. | Source |
Alimony | Alimony is a financial support that one spouse may be required to pay to the other after separation or divorce. | Source |
Common-law marriage | Common-law marriage refers to a type of partnership in which a couple is considered legally married without having formalized their relationship through a wedding ceremony. | Source |
Child custody | Child custody refers to the legal arrangement regarding who has the responsibility for the care and control of a child, often determined in cases of divorce or separation. | Source |
Legal separation | Legal separation is a legal process where a married couple formalizes their separation while remaining legally married. | Source |
Cohabitation | Cohabitation is a living arrangement where two individuals live together in an intimate relationship without being married. | Source |
Power of attorney | Power of attorney is a legal document that allows one person to act on another's behalf in legal or financial matters. | Source |
Surrey (/ˈsɝɹi/) is a city in British Columbia, Canada. It is located south of the Fraser River on the Canada–United States border. It is a member municipality of the Metro Vancouver regional district and metropolitan area. Mainly a suburban city, Surrey is the province's second-largest by population after Vancouver and the third-largest by area after Abbotsford and Prince George. Seven neighbourhoods in Surrey are designated town centres: Cloverdale, Fleetwood, Guildford, Newton, South Surrey, and City Centre encompassed by Whalley.

Family law (also called matrimonial law or the law of domestic relations) is an area of the law that deals with family matters and domestic relations.[1]

Issues may arise in family law where there is a question as to the laws of the jurisdiction that apply to the marriage relationship or to custody and divorce, and whether a divorce or child custody order is recognized under the laws of another jurisdiction.[8][9][10][11] For child custody, many nations have joined the Hague Convention on the Civil Aspects of International Child Abduction in order to grant recognition to other member states' custody orders and avoid issues of parental kidnapping.[12]
